Laparoscopic Scope And Instrument Holder System
Item Name Code (INC) 51540
![]() |
A collection of items designed to allow the surgeon to maneuver in an unlimited number of planes without the loosening and retightening of wing nuts or tension devices. It provides steady camera support and smooth panning capability during laparoscopic procedures. May include scope and instrument holder, 10 mm soft scope clip, duo head 5 mm/10 mm, and other related features.

Laparoscopic Scope and Instrument Holder System is a type of medical and surgical instrument used in laparoscopic surgeries. Laparoscopy is a minimally invasive surgical procedure that uses a laparoscope, which is a thin, flexible tube with a light and camera attached to it. The laparoscope is inserted through a small incision in the abdomen, allowing the surgeon to view the internal organs on a monitor.
The Laparoscopic Scope and Instrument Holder System consists of various instruments and accessories that aid in the laparoscopic procedure. These may include:
1. Laparoscope: This is the main instrument used in laparoscopy. It provides a high-resolution image of the internal organs, allowing the surgeon to perform the procedure with precision.
2. Trocars: Trocars are used to create access points for the laparoscope and other instruments. They are inserted through small incisions in the abdomen and provide a pathway for the instruments to reach the surgical site.
3. Instrument Holders: These are specialized devices that hold and stabilize laparoscopic instruments during the procedure. They help to minimize hand fatigue and provide a stable platform for precise movements.
4. Graspers and Dissectors: These instruments are used to manipulate and dissect tissues during the laparoscopic procedure. They come in various sizes and designs to accommodate different surgical needs.
5. Scissors and Electrocautery Devices: Laparoscopic scissors and electrocautery devices are used for cutting and coagulating tissues during the procedure. They help to minimize bleeding and facilitate precise surgical maneuvers.
6. Suturing Devices: Laparoscopic suturing devices are used to close incisions or perform internal suturing during the procedure. They allow for precise and efficient suturing in a minimally invasive manner.
Overall, the Laparoscopic Scope and Instrument Holder System is designed to enhance the surgeon's ability to perform laparoscopic procedures with precision, efficiency, and minimal invasiveness.
